Comparing spatial regression to random forests for large environmental data sets.

Environmental data may be "large" due to number of records, number of covariates, or both. Random forests has a reputation for good predictive performance when using many covariates with nonlinear relationships, whereas spatial regression, when using reduced rank methods, has a reputation...
